Large Complex Odontoma: A report of a rare entity

Summary
This study details an unusually large complex odontoma, a rare benign tumor of tooth origin. The lesion in the mandible was surgically removed and confirmed by pathology.

Background:
- Odontomas are the most common benign odontogenic tumors, comprising 22% of all jaw odontogenic tumors.
- These hamartomatous lesions, composed of mature enamel, dentin, and pulp, are typically slow-growing and diagnosed in the second decade of life.
- They can be compound or complex, classified by their morphodifferentiation and resemblance to normal teeth.

Main Results:
- An unusually large, painless, complex odontoma was identified in the left posterior mandible.
- The odontoma was associated with the absence of the first and second left mandibular molars.
- Histopathological examination confirmed the diagnosis of complex odontoma.
Conclusions:
- Complex odontomas, though rare, can present as unusually large lesions.
- Early diagnosis through radiological examination and confirmation via histopathology are crucial for management.
- This case underscores the importance of considering odontomas in the differential diagnosis of jaw lesions, especially when associated with missing teeth.

Tooth Anatomy
The human tooth enables us to eat a variety of foods, speak clearly, and even aid in shaping our faces. Teeth are composed of various elements that work together. Here's a detailed look at the anatomy of a human tooth.
The Crown, Neck, and Root
The visible part of the tooth is referred to as the crown. It's covered by enamel, the hardest substance in the human body. The crown is uniquely shaped for each type of tooth, allowing for different functions such as cutting, tearing, or grinding food.

Teeth
The formation of teeth, also known as odontogenesis, is a complex process that begins in utero, around the sixth week of embryonic development. There are three stages to this process: the bud stage, the cap stage, and the bell stage.
